Production of Prompt Charmonia in e+e- Annihilation at s≈ 10.6 GeV
K. Abe
Abstract
The production of prompt J/ψ, ψ(2S), χc1 and χc2 is studied using a 32.4 fb-1 data sample collected with the Belle detector at the Υ(4S) and 60 MeV below the resonance. The yield of prompt J/ψ mesons in the Υ(4S) sample is compatible with that of continuum production; we set an upper limit B(Υ(4S) J/ψX) < 1.9 × 10-4 at the 95% confidence level, and find σ(e+e- J/ψX)=1.47 0.10 0.13 pb. The cross-sections for prompt ψ(2S) and direct J/ψ are measured. The J/ψ momentum spectrum, production angle distribution and polarization are studied.
